2 pg. AlS dated June 1, 1878 on R. D'Oyly Carte Musical and Theatrical Agent stationary. Letter is reference to a party of 4 patrons to attend 2 concerts either on July 27, or 20th. The price would be 25 pounds. Elegantly framed with a portrait to a size of 14" x 22".

Richard D'Oyly Carte (3 May 1844 – 3 April 1901) was an English talent agent, theatrical impresario, composer and hotelier during the latter half of the Victorian era. He brought together the dramatist W. S. Gilbert and composer Arthur Sullivan and, together with his wife Helen Carte, he nurtured their collaboration on a series of thirteen Savoy operas. He founded the D'Oyly Carte Opera Company and built the state-of-the-art Savoy Theatre to host the Gilbert and Sullivanoperas.Establishing an opera company that ran continuously for over a hundred years and a management agency representing some of the most important artists of the day.
